A garden is 24 m long and 14 m wide. There is a path 1 m wide outside the garden along its sides. If the path is to be constructed with square marble tiles 20 cm × 20 cm, the number of tiles required to cover the path is
(a)200
(b)1800
(c)2000
(d)2150
Answer
Answer (as printed): C
Explanation
Area of the path $=[(26\times16)-(24\times14)]$ m$^2=(416-336)$ m$^2=80$ m$^2$. $\therefore$ Number of tiles required to cover the path $$=\frac{\text{Area of path}}{\text{Area of each tile}}=\left(\frac{80\times100\times100}{20\times20}\right)=2000.$$
